Hideoki wrote:I wanan go fire/cold/light for my pure int nuker, but a friend while playing told m e my weapon mastery "bicheon" main level effects my overal attack power, is this true? Like my nuking power!


If you are a lightning nuker yes the lightning mastery affects your nuking power. For instance on my lvl 80 char i get 80% lightning power attack increase. If you are fire nuker and have fire at lvl 80 you will get 80% fire nuking attack power increase. And yes if you are bicheon char when you have sword equipped you get 1% increase in attack power for each mastery lvl. Blader at lvl 80 gets 80% attack power increase if mastery is at lvl 80.

If you're a pure nuker, meaning you won't be using weapon skills under the bicheon mastery then you don't need to lvl that mastery, it will not affect the power of your nukes. Make sure you have a sword with a high mag attack %. Lvling your light, fire, ice masteries will also improve your nukes as said before. :)
